401671 01: "Lunchtime" photographed on February 20, 2002 in New York City shows the 40-foot-long sculpture of ironworkers based on a famous 1932 photograph taken during the construction of the Empire State Building. Ground Zero workers have asked that it become a permanant memorial in lower Manhattan because it has provided inspiration and support to all the people involved in recovery efforts at the site of the September 11th attacks.
